インストールと設定
NetApp Cloud Volumes ONTAP の導入
Cloud Volumes ONTAP インスタンスを設定するには、次の手順を実行します。
-
パブリッククラウドサービスプロバイダ環境の準備
解決策 構成について、パブリッククラウドサービスプロバイダの環境の詳細を確認しておく必要があります。たとえば、Amazon Web Services(AWS)環境の準備では、AWSアクセスキー、AWSシークレットキー、およびその他のネットワークの詳細(リージョン、VPC、サブネットなど)が必要です。
-
VPCエンドポイントゲートウェイを設定します。
VPCとAWS S3サービスの間の接続を有効にするには、VPCエンドポイントゲートウェイが必要です。これは、ゲートウェイタイプのエンドポイントであるCVOでバックアップを有効にするために使用されます。
-
NetApp Consoleにアクセスします。
コンソールやその他のクラウドサービスにアクセスするには、 "NetApp Console" 。コンソールアカウントでワークスペースとユーザーを設定するには、 "NetApp Consoleのセットアップと管理" 。コンソールから直接クラウド プロバイダーにコンソール エージェントを展開する権限を持つアカウントが必要です。必要な権限を取得するには、 "NetApp Consoleの権限の概要" 。
-
コンソール エージェントをデプロイします。
Cloud Volume ONTAPシステムを追加する前に、コンソール エージェントを展開する必要があります。コンソール エージェントが配置されていない状態で最初のCloud Volumes ONTAPシステムを作成しようとすると、コンソールからプロンプトが表示されます。コンソールからAWSにコンソールエージェントを展開するには、 "AWS のコンソールエージェントのインストールオプション" 。
-
AWSでCloud Volumes ONTAP を起動します。
Cloud Volumes ONTAP は単一システム構成で起動することも、 AWS で HA ペアとして起動することもできます。 "ステップバイステップの手順をお読みください"。
これらの手順の詳細については、を参照してください "AWSでのCloud Volumes ONTAP のクイックスタートガイド"。
このソリューションでは、AWS に単一ノードのCloud Volumes ONTAPシステムを導入しました。
オンプレミスのFlexPod 環境
FlexPod とUCS Xシリーズ、VMware、およびNetApp ONTAP の設計の詳細については、を参照してください "FlexPod データセンターとCisco UCS Xシリーズ" 設計ガイド:このドキュメントでは、Cisco Intersightが管理するUCS XシリーズプラットフォームをFlexPod データセンターインフラに組み込むための設計ガイダンスを提供します。
オンプレミスのFlexPod インスタンスの導入については、を参照してください "この導入ガイドを参照してください"。
このドキュメントでは、Cisco Intersightが管理するUCS XシリーズプラットフォームをFlexPod データセンターインフラに組み込むための導入ガイダンスを提供します。このドキュメントでは、導入を成功させるための構成とベストプラクティスの両方について説明します。
FlexPod は、UCS管理モードとCisco Intersight管理モード(IMM)の両方で導入できます。FlexPod をUCS管理モードで展開する場合は、こちらを参照してください "設計ガイド" そしてこれ "導入ガイド"。
FlexPod の導入は、Ansibleを使用してコードとしてインフラを使用して自動化できます。以下は、エンドツーエンドのFlexPod 展開のためのGitHubリポジトリへのリンクです。
-
UCS管理モードでのCisco UCS、NetApp ONTAP 、VMware vSphereを使用したFlexPod のAnsible構成を確認できます "こちらをご覧ください"。
-
IMM内のCisco UCS、NetApp ONTAP 、VMware vSphereを使用したFlexPod のAnsible構成を確認できます "こちらをご覧ください"。
オンプレミスのONTAP ストレージ構成
ここでは、この解決策 に固有のONTAP の重要な設定手順をいくつか説明します。
-
iSCSIサービスを実行しているSVMを設定します。
1. vserver create -vserver Healthcare_SVM -rootvolume Healthcare_SVM_root -aggregate aggr1_A400_G0312_01 -rootvolume-security-style unix 2. vserver add-protocols -vserver Healthcare_SVM -protocols iscsi 3. vserver iscsi create -vserver Healthcare_SVM To verify: A400-G0312::> vserver iscsi show -vserver Healthcare_SVM Vserver: Healthcare_SVM Target Name: iqn.1992-08.com.netapp:sn.1fbf00f438c111ed866cd039ea91fb56:vs.3 Target Alias: Healthcare_SVM Administrative Status: up
クラスタの構成時にiSCSIライセンスがインストールされなかった場合は、iSCSIサービスを作成する前に必ずライセンスをインストールしてください。
-
FlexVol ボリュームを作成します。
1. volume create -vserver Healthcare_SVM -volume hc_iscsi_vol -aggregate aggr1_A400_G0312_01 -size 500GB -state online -policy default -space guarantee none
-
iSCSIアクセス用のインターフェイスを追加します。
1. network interface create -vserver Healthcare_SVM -lif iscsi-lif-01a -service-policy default-data-iscsi -home-node <st-node01> -home-port a0a-<infra-iscsi-a-vlan-id> -address <st-node01-infra-iscsi-a-ip> -netmask <infra-iscsi-a-mask> -status-admin up 2. network interface create -vserver Healthcare_SVM -lif iscsi-lif-01b -service-policy default-data-iscsi -home-node <st-node01> -home-port a0a-<infra-iscsi-b-vlan-id> -address <st-node01-infra-iscsi-b-ip> -netmask <infra-iscsi-b-mask> -status-admin up 3. network interface create -vserver Healthcare_SVM -lif iscsi-lif-02a -service-policy default-data-iscsi -home-node <st-node02> -home-port a0a-<infra-iscsi-a-vlan-id> -address <st-node02-infra-iscsi-a-ip> -netmask <infra-iscsi-a-mask> -status-admin up 4. network interface create -vserver Healthcare_SVM -lif iscsi-lif-02b -service-policy default-data-iscsi -home-node <st-node02> -home-port a0a-<infra-iscsi-b-vlan-id> -address <st-node02-infra-iscsi-b-ip> -netmask <infra-iscsi-b-mask> -status-admin up
この解決策 では、4つのiSCSI論理インターフェイス(LIF)を作成しました(各ノードに2つずつ)。
vCenterを導入してFlexPod インスタンスを運用開始し、すべてのESXiホストを追加したら、NetApp ONTAP ストレージに接続してアクセスするサーバとして機能するLinux VMを導入する必要があります。この解決策 では、CentOS 8インスタンスをvCenterにインストールしました。
-
LUNを作成します。
1. lun create -vserver Healthcare_SVM -path /vol/hc_iscsi_vol/iscsi_lun1 -size 200GB -ostype linux -space-reserve disabled
EHR Operational Database(ODB;EHR運用データベース)、ジャーナル、およびアプリケーションのワークロードについては、ストレージをサーバにiSCSI LUNとして提供することを推奨します。また、対応しているAIXおよびRHELオペレーティングシステムのバージョンがある場合は、FCPとNVMe/FCの使用もサポートされるため、パフォーマンスが向上します。FCPとNVMe/FCは同じファブリックに共存できます。
-
igroupを作成します。
1. igroup create -vserver Healthcare_SVM -igroup ehr -protocol iscsi -ostype linux -initiator iqn.1994-05.com.redhat:8e91e9769336
igroupは、サーバからLUNへのアクセスを許可するために使用されます。Linuxホストの場合、サーバIQNはファイルで確認できます
/etc/iscsi/initiatorname.iscsi。 -
LUN を igroup にマッピングします。
1. lun mapping create -vserver Healthcare_SVM -path /vol/hc_iscsi_vol/iscsi_lun1 -igroup ehr -lun-id 0
オンプレミスのFlexPodストレージをNetApp Consoleに追加する
コンソールを使用してFlexPodストレージをシステムに追加するには、次の手順を実行します。
-
ナビゲーション メニューから、ストレージ > システム を選択します。
-
「システム」ページで、「システムの追加」をクリックし、「オンプレミス」を選択します。
-
オンプレミスONTAP *を選択します。「 * 次へ * 」をクリックします。
-
ONTAP のクラスタ詳細ページで、クラスタ管理 IP アドレスと admin ユーザアカウントのパスワードを入力します。次に*[追加]*をクリックします。
-
[Details and Credentials]ページで、作業環境の名前と概要 を入力し、*[Go]*をクリックします。
コンソールはONTAPクラスタを検出し、[システム] ページにシステムとして追加します。
詳細については、ページを参照してください "オンプレミスのONTAP クラスタを検出"。